The meaning, origin and history of the given name katherine Catheline f french (rare), french (belgian, rare), dutch (rare), medieval dutch french variant of cateline and dutch variant of katerine. Macedonian and albanian form of katherine, a russian short form of yekaterina, a bulgarian short form of ekaterina, and a greek variant of aikaterine.

Caterine f french (rare), french (belgian, rare), french (african), spanish (latin american), portuguese (brazilian), swedish (rare) variant of caterina, catherine and katerine. Buus m medieval dutch caspaer m medieval dutch medieval dutch form of caspar via its latinized form casparus.[more] catheline f french (rare), french (belgian, rare), dutch (rare), medieval dutch french variant of cateline and dutch variant of katerine. Katerine f medieval english, medieval welsh, medieval dutch, medieval baltic, swedish (rare), norwegian (rare) medieval english and medieval welsh variant of katerina, medieval latvian variant of katarīna, medieval dutch form of katherine and a scandinavian spelling of french catherine.
